How they compare

Trinidad and Tobago currently reports 4.88 million current US$ per square kilometre against 88,592 current US$ per square kilometre in Sub-Saharan Africa, a difference of 4.79 million current US$ per square kilometre.

That makes Trinidad and Tobago's figure about 55.1 times Sub-Saharan Africa's.

Across all 63 years both countries report, Trinidad and Tobago has been ahead every year.

Sub-Saharan Africa ranks 37th and Trinidad and Tobago ranks 40th of 45 groups.

Trinidad and Tobago has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Sub-Saharan Africa Trinidad and Tobago Difference Ahead
1960s 2,511 current US$ per square kilometre 137,640 current US$ per square kilometre 135,128 current US$ per square kilometre Trinidad and Tobago
1970s 7,066 current US$ per square kilometre 436,634 current US$ per square kilometre 429,567 current US$ per square kilometre Trinidad and Tobago
1980s 16,016 current US$ per square kilometre 1.22 million current US$ per square kilometre 1.21 million current US$ per square kilometre Trinidad and Tobago
1990s 21,274 current US$ per square kilometre 1.07 million current US$ per square kilometre 1.05 million current US$ per square kilometre Trinidad and Tobago
2000s 37,797 current US$ per square kilometre 2.99 million current US$ per square kilometre 2.96 million current US$ per square kilometre Trinidad and Tobago
2010s 73,953 current US$ per square kilometre 4.96 million current US$ per square kilometre 4.89 million current US$ per square kilometre Trinidad and Tobago
2020s 88,377 current US$ per square kilometre 4.80 million current US$ per square kilometre 4.71 million current US$ per square kilometre Trinidad and Tobago

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
